A day in the life
You start the morning reviewing campaign performance data, identifying which teams are on pace and
where intervention is needed. Mid-morning, you're partnering with a District Manager and technical
resources to finalize targeting and messaging for an upcoming sales play. After lunch, you facilitate the
weekly campaign standup β a fast-paced inspection cadence where leaders report on execution, share
wins, and escalate blockers. In the afternoon, you're building the closed-loop report that ties pipeline
back to the campaigns that sourced it, drafting the narrative for leadership on what's working and what
needs to pivot.
No two days look the same, but the throughline is consistent: you're the connective tissue between
strategy and execution, ensuring the sales org runs with operational rigor while front-line leaders stay
focused on their sellers and deals.
